This was discussed on the lists [1] and this change stems from the fact due to the ambiguity of the HID specification it might be appropriate to follow Microsoft's own interpretation of the specification. As noted in Microsoft's documentation [2] in the section titled "Required HID usages for digitizers" it is noted that values reported outside the logical range "will be considered as invalid data and the value will be changed to the nearest boundary value (logical min/max)." This patch fixes an issue where the (1292:4745) Innomedia INNEX GENESIS/ATARI reports out of range values for its X and Y axis of the DPad which, due to the null state bit being unset, are forwarded to userspace as is. Now these values will get clamped to the logical range before being forwarded to userspace. This device was also used to test this patch. This patch expands on commit 3f3752705dbd ("HID: reject input outside logical range only if null state is set").
